在Windows下试了试用Ionic开发Android应用,试通了。记录了过程。列在下面,供参考。
- JDK
我用的jdk8,这里下载:http://www.oracle.com/technetwork/java/javase/downloads/jdk8-downloads-2133151.html。我老早下载的,8u66,i586(32位的),现在是8u102:http://download.oracle.com/otn-pub/java/jdk/8u102-b14/jdk-8u102-windows-i586.exe。
安装完毕后要配置环境变量。
JAVA_HOME
我安装在这里:C:\Program Files (x86)\Java\jdk1.8.0_66。
Path
修改下当前用户的Path,加上%JAVA_HOME%\bin:
CLASSPATH
给当前用户下建一个CLASSPATH变量:
- Android SDK
想办法下吧,我是下好的。
ANDROID_HOME
新建一个ANDROID_HOME环境变量:
修改Path
在Path中添加%ANDROID_HOME%\tools和%ANDROID_HOME%\platform-tools:
- Node.js
我下载的v4.4.7 LTS版本,官网首页有msi包,下载安装即可。链接在这里:https://nodejs.org/dist/v4.4.7/node-v4.4.7-x64.msi。
- 安装cordova和ionic
开始菜单,打开Node.js菜单项:
Windows平台上配置ionic项目选择Node.js command prompt,打开后就进入命令行环境了,执行:
npm install -g cordova ionic
1
等待一会儿,cordova和ionic就安装好了:
- 创建ionic项目
找一目录,执行:
ionic start myApp tabs
Windows平台上配置ionic项目这个命令会创建一个使用tabs模板的应用——myApp。你可以执行下面的命令看看这个应用都可以支持什么平台(其实是cordova支持的平台):
cordova platforms
1
输出类似这样:
- 给myApp应用添加android平台
执行:
cd myApp
ionic platform add android
可能类似下图:
Windows平台上配置ionic项目- 编译APK
执行:
ionic build android
1
然后……假如你没有gradle,ionic会帮你下载。如下图:
过程好漫长的……
终于解压了:
Windows平台上配置ionic项目不过还要下载maven:
一通等待……
哇,经过一个多小时,终于成功了:
看到那个BUILD SUCCESSFUL就说明成功了。
- 真机运行APK
把安卓手机连接到电脑,执行adb devices看看有没有设备,有的话,执行ionic run android,会自动找到你的手机,把apk安装上去,启动起来。
下面是相关命令的截图:
Windows平台上配置ionic项目 Windows平台上配置ionic项目下面是真机运行的截图:
Windows平台上配置ionic项目假如你想用模拟器,只要使用AVDManager创建一个,不连接真机的话,ionic run android也可以找到你的模拟器。
Ok,到这里,环境搭建、示例App构建、真机运行,就Ok了。
网友评论